In today’s digital age, having a fast and efficient website is crucial. Website speed and performance directly impact user experience, search engine rankings, and ultimately, your bottom line. If your site takes too long to load, visitors are likely to leave before they even see your content. In this article, we’ll explore various techniques to optimize your website for speed and performance. If you want to know more about How to Optimize Your Website for Speed and Performance then in below we have given some important tips for you.
Table of Contents
Website speed refers to how quickly a website loads and becomes interactive for users. It encompasses several aspects, including load time, interactivity, and visual stability.
Website performance is a broader term that includes speed but also considers how well a site functions under different conditions, such as heavy traffic or varying internet speeds.
A slow or poorly performing website can frustrate users, leading to higher bounce rates and lower engagement. Conversely, a fast, efficient site enhances user experience, keeping visitors engaged and more likely to convert.
Google has made it clear that page speed is a ranking factor. Faster sites are more likely to rank higher in search results, as they provide a better user experience.
This factor is very important in website design and development. Users expect fast load times. If a page takes more than a few seconds to load, users are likely to bounce, meaning they leave the site without interacting with it. This negatively impacts your bounce rate and overall user engagement.
There’s a direct correlation between page speed and conversion rates. Faster sites tend to have higher conversion rates, as users are more likely to complete actions like making a purchase or filling out a form.
Several tools can help you measure your website’s speed and performance:
When measuring your website’s speed, consider these key metrics:
This point is the base of website optimization. Images can significantly impact your website’s load time. Optimizing images helps reduce their file size without compromising quality, leading to faster load times.
Use tools like TinyPNG, ImageOptim, or Kraken.io to compress images effectively.
Browser caching stores static files on a user’s device, so they don’t have to be reloaded every time the user visits your site.
Add cache control headers to your server’s configuration. This can usually be done through your hosting provider or a plugin if you’re using a CMS like WordPress.
Every time a user visits your site, their browser makes multiple HTTP requests to load all the elements (images, scripts, stylesheets, etc.). Reducing these requests can speed up load times.
A CDN is a network of servers distributed globally to deliver content more quickly to users based on their geographic location.
Consider factors like price, performance, ease of use, and customer support. Popular options include Cloudflare, Akamai, and Amazon CloudFront.
Compression reduces the size of your website’s files, making them faster to download.
Most web servers support Gzip compression. It can be enabled via your server’s configuration file or a plugin.
Minifying removes unnecessary characters (like spaces and comments) from code, reducing file size.
Load JavaScript files asynchronously to prevent them from blocking other resources.
AMP is an open-source initiative by Google to make mobile pages load faster.
Use plugins like AMP for WordPress to implement AMP easily.
With the majority of web traffic coming from mobile devices, optimizing for mobile is crucial.
Regularly test your website’s speed using tools like Google PageSpeed Insights and GTmetrix.
Website optimization is an ongoing process. Regularly update your site, fix any issues, and stay informed about new optimization techniques.
Also, read this The Importance of Mobile Optimization in Website Design
We hope now you got some ideas for How to Optimize Your Website for Speed and Performance. Optimizing your website for speed and performance is essential for providing a great user experience, improving SEO rankings, and increasing conversions. By following the strategies outlined in this article, you can ensure your website runs smoothly and efficiently.
What is a good page load time?
A good page load time is under 2 seconds. Ideally, your website should load as quickly as possible to provide the best user experience.
How often should I test my website speed?
You should test your website speed regularly, at least once a month, or whenever you make significant changes to your site.
Can plugins affect my website speed?
Yes, plugins can significantly impact your website speed. Only use necessary plugins and ensure they are well-coded and regularly updated.
What are the best tools for measuring website performance?
Some of the best tools for measuring website performance include Google PageSpeed Insights, GTmetrix, and Pingdom.
How does website speed impact SEO?
Website speed is a critical factor in SEO. Faster sites are favored by search engines and tend to rank higher, improving visibility and attracting more traffic.